How many mountain ranges are in Montana?

100
According to the United States Board on Geographic Names, there are at least 100 named mountain ranges and sub-ranges in Montana.

What is the largest mountain range in Montana?

At 12,799 feet, Montana’s Granite Peak stands out as the patriarch of “the roof of Montana,” the Beartooth Range of the south-central part of the state.

What mountain range goes through Bozeman?

Bridger Mountains The Bridger Range (highest point: Sacajawea Peak 9839 ft) is a part of the Rocky Mountains, in southern Montana. This mountain range runs mostly in a north – south direction between Bozeman and Livingston and is separated from the Gallatin Range to the south by Bozeman Pass.

Are there any mountain ranges found in Montana?

The Mission Mountains or Mission Range are a range of the Rocky Mountains located in northwestern Montana in the United States. They lie chiefly in Lake County and Missoula County and are south and east of Flathead Lake and west of the Swan Range.

Does Montana have a mountain range?

This is a list of mountain ranges in the state of Montana. Montana is the fourth largest state in the United States and is well known for its mountains. The name “Montana” means “mountainous” in Latin. Representative James Mitchell Ashley (R-Ohio), suggested the name when legislation organizing the territory was passed by the United States Congress in 1864.
